Hi and thanks for your interest on my VHR57! I'm still enjoying it. It's in the shop right now getting tweaked (I have a so-so tuner and though I do my own setups I like to get it checked by a pro at least once every couple of years). I'm not so enthusiastic about the the tone zone. I like the clarity of a strat and the TZ seems a bit darker than I prefer/am used to. I don't play loud and I've read some posts that say that's where this particular configuration shines... I really like the SCNs though. I recently picked up a Strat Pro (see it in the "Lets Talk Custom Shop") that's been getting my attention lately.
